2K Games will announce a BioShock remastered bundle soon that includes BioShock 1, BioShock 2 and BioShock Infinite. The bundle is called BioShock: The Collection.
The games in the bundle are remastered editions of the original games, featuring both updated textures and updated models as well as several engine improvements to bring improved visuals. The Collection will be available for PC, Xbox One and Playstation 4.
Earlier today 2K Games launched a website to announce the bundle but took it offline shortly after. The developer and publisher is likely to officially announce the bundle later this week.
BioShock was first released in 2007 for PC and Xbox 360. A year later the game was ported over to the Playstation 3 and OS X. BioShock 2 released in 2010 and the third game, BioShock Infinite, was released in 2013 for PC, Xbox 360 and Playstation 3.
Update:
2K Games has just confirmed the existence of the bundle. The Collection will include all three games, all single player add-on content and developer commentary. BioShock: The Collection will be available September 13th for PC, Xbox One and Playstation 4.
